Farewell to Sylvia Smart
After twenty years as a lunchtime assistant, we bade farewell to Sylvia Smart in assembly today as she begins her belated retirement. The infant children and all the staff gathered to see her off, and children from the juniors returned to say goodbye and recall her kindness and great sense of humour. The children sang a song about sunshine – very fitting as Sylvia’s bright and happy personality has brought great warmth to the school for two decades. We wish her well for the future.
